LYNCHBURG, VA – The Coalition for HIV/AIDS Awareness & Prevention of Central Virginia (CHAP) is pleased to announce that The Centra Foundation recently awarded CHAP a $15,000 grant in support of the CHAP Mobile Clinic Project.
The CHAP Mobile Clinic Project will focus on taking CHAP volunteers into hard-to-reach communities throughout Lynchburg and its surrounding counties to provide free HIV/AIDS testing and counseling. The Centra Foundation’s gift will purchase a van to be used as the Mobile Clinic.
The Coalition for HIV Awareness and Prevention (CHAP) is a nonprofit organization that educates the public about HIV/AIDS, coordinates services for people with HIV/AIDS and their families, and supports Central Virginia’s efforts to prevent and treat HIV/AIDS.
